Quoting Lionel Landwerlin (2018-07-31 13:47:32)
> On 30/07/18 17:43, Chris Wilson wrote:
> > In the aub trace utility, the context images are terminated with a
> > MI_BATCH_BUFFER_END; the simulator is reported as complaining otherwise.
> > Do the same for our protocontext image for completeness, and in passing
> > apply the magic bit for gen10 to mark the end of the context image.

>
> Doesn't look like anything exploded.
> Have you noticed any improvement maybe in the benchmarks?
Haven't found anything that shows a difference. I expect that after the
first save, the context image has grown the BB_END.
I was going to dissect the default context image to see if that was
true.
